博途plc编程什么是临时变量

worktile 其他 37

回复

共3条回复 我来回复
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    临时变量是在PLC编程中使用的一种变量类型。它是在程序执行过程中临时存储数据的一种方式。临时变量的值通常在程序执行过程中会发生变化,并且只在特定的程序段中有效。

    在PLC编程中,临时变量的作用主要有以下几个方面:

    1. 存储中间结果:当需要进行一系列的计算或操作时,可以使用临时变量来存储中间结果。这样可以简化程序的逻辑,提高程序的可读性和可维护性。

    2. 传递参数:临时变量可以作为参数传递给子程序或函数。通过将参数存储在临时变量中,可以方便地在不同的程序段之间传递数据。

    3. 控制程序执行流程:临时变量可以用来控制程序的执行流程。例如,可以使用临时变量来判断某个条件是否满足,从而决定是否执行某个程序段。

    在PLC编程中,临时变量的命名通常以"TEMP"或"T"开头,后面跟着一个数字或字母,用于区分不同的临时变量。临时变量的数据类型可以根据具体的需求来选择,常见的数据类型包括整数、浮点数、布尔值等。

    需要注意的是,临时变量的作用范围通常只限于当前程序段。一旦程序段执行结束,临时变量的值将被清零或释放,不能在其他程序段中使用。

    总之,临时变量在PLC编程中起到了临时存储数据、传递参数和控制程序流程的作用。合理使用临时变量可以提高程序的效率和可读性,从而更好地实现控制系统的功能。

    1年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    在博途PLC编程中,临时变量是一种临时存储数据的方式。它们在程序运行期间被创建和使用,用于存储中间结果、临时计算和其他临时数据。

    以下是关于博途PLC编程中临时变量的几点说明:

    1. 数据类型:临时变量可以是不同的数据类型,例如整数、浮点数、布尔值等。根据实际需求,可以选择适当的数据类型来定义临时变量。

    2. 生命周期:临时变量只在程序运行期间存在,并在程序结束后被销毁。它们的生命周期与程序的执行时间相对应。

    3. 作用域:临时变量的作用域是局部的,它们只能在定义它们的程序块内部访问。这意味着临时变量在程序块之外是不可见的。

    4. 命名规则:临时变量的命名通常以字母开头,后面可以跟随字母、数字和下划线。命名应具有描述性,以便在程序中易于理解和识别。

    5. 用途:临时变量通常用于存储中间结果,例如在复杂的数学计算中使用。它们还可以用于临时存储输入和输出值,以及在程序执行过程中进行状态跟踪和记录。

    总之,在博途PLC编程中,临时变量是一种临时存储数据的方式,用于存储中间结果、临时计算和其他临时数据。它们具有局部作用域和程序运行期间的生命周期,可以根据需要选择适当的数据类型来定义临时变量。

    1年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    临时变量是在PLC(可编程逻辑控制器)编程中使用的一种变量类型。临时变量用于临时存储数据、中间计算和临时结果等,并且其值在程序执行过程中会不断变化。临时变量通常用于临时存储一些计算结果,以便在程序的不同部分中使用。

    在博途PLC编程中,临时变量的使用可以提高程序的灵活性和可读性。通过定义临时变量,可以将程序中的一些复杂计算或中间结果存储在一个变量中,并在需要的时候使用。这样可以简化程序的编写,提高程序的可维护性和可扩展性。

    在博途PLC编程中,临时变量的定义和使用遵循一定的规则和步骤。下面是一般的操作流程:

    1. 选择合适的数据类型:根据需要选择合适的数据类型来定义临时变量。常见的数据类型包括整数、浮点数、布尔型等。

    2. 定义临时变量:在PLC编程软件中创建一个新的变量,并为其指定一个名称。然后,选择相应的数据类型,并设置初始值(可选)。

    3. 使用临时变量:在程序中使用临时变量进行计算、存储中间结果等操作。可以将临时变量与其他变量进行运算、比较、赋值等操作。

    4. 更新临时变量的值:根据需要,在程序执行过程中更新临时变量的值。可以通过赋值语句、运算操作等来修改临时变量的值。

    5. 释放临时变量:在不再需要临时变量时,可以将其释放。通常,在程序的末尾或不再使用临时变量的地方,可以将其设为初始值或清空。

    临时变量的使用可以帮助程序员更好地组织和管理程序中的数据,提高程序的可读性和可维护性。同时,临时变量还可以提供一种方便的方式来存储中间结果,以便在程序的其他部分使用。在实际的PLC编程中,根据具体的需求和应用场景,可以灵活地使用临时变量来优化程序的设计和实现。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部